Transaction d3815790496d4d1765f76bbf33a54fad19aa4a12fbec3905f2ebac90e246fa30
1 Input
2 Outputs
- d3815790496d4d1765f76bbf33a54fad19aa4a12fbec3905f2ebac90e246fa30:0
- d3815790496d4d1765f76bbf33a54fad19aa4a12fbec3905f2ebac90e246fa30:1
value 50000000
address 32mpz8Hn1FKFp34iWFdSRY77Rcy9ez91eY
value 149983656
address 14C3jZ28yaniUuuaW1SxQ1Dt77kZ4xp5hw